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ro is a bit better than the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s, having a 90 score against 83.8. The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ro design is much newer, but somewhat thicker and somewhat heavier than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s. The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ro counts with a CPU that is just as good as the CPU in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s, they have 8 processing cores and 8 GB of RAM.
The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ro has a little more vivid display than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s, because although it has a just a bit lower quantity of pixels per inch in the display, it also counts with a little higher 1080 x 2400 resolution and a little bit bigger display.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ro takes much clearer pictures and videos than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s, because it has a lot higher video quality, a much larger camera sensor which gives a lot higher image and video quality, a larger camera aperture to take better low-light captures and a back camera with a lot better resolution.
The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s counts with a lot bigger memory for games and applications than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ro, because it has 256 GB internal memory. Xiaomi Mi 10T Pro features a much longer battery lifetime than Xiaomi Mi Mix 2s, because it has a 5000mAh battery capacity against 3400mAh.
